Claims
- 1. A hearing protective earplug comprising: a soft, resilient, polymeric foam body comprising a smoothly contoured viscoelastic main body element having a rounded nose end, and a maximum cross sectional dimension along its length of about 13.73 mm, said foam body comprising a base end opposite said nose end of said main body element;
- an elongate stem having two ends, one end thereof being embedded in and secured to the interior of the nose end portion of said main body element, said stem extending axially and rearwardly from said nose end portion and through said base end, the other end of said stem terminating at a point exterior said base end, said stem being sufficiently stiff as to allow manipulation of said main body element into an ear canal whether in a precompressed or uncompressed condition;
- said viscoelastic main body element of said earplug having a 90% recovery rate of between 2 and 120 seconds and is capable of being inserted into an ear canal in either a precompressed or uncompressed condition.
- 2. The earplug of claim 1 wherein said main body element has a 90% recovery rate of between 10 and 60 seconds.
- 3. The earplug of claim 1 wherein the apparent density of said main body element is no greater than about 0.32 g/cm.sup.3.
- 4. The earplug of claim 1 wherein the apparent density of said main body element is no greater than about 0.24 g/cm.sup.3.
- 5. The earplug of claim 1 wherein the exterior shape of said main body element is hemispherical and the length to diameter ratio thereof is about 0.5 to 1.
- 6. The earplug of claim 1 wherein the exterior shape of said main body element is bullet shaped.
- 7. The earplug of claim 1 wherein said foam body is composed of a polyurethane.
- 8. The earplug of claim 7 wherein said polyurethane is a polyether polyurethane.
- 9. The earplug of claim 7 wherein said foam body is composed of a polyether polyurethane containing an acrylic latex modifier.
- 10. The earplug of claim 7 wherein said polyurethane foam precursor formulation contains an acrylic latex modifier.
- 11. The earplug of claim 1 wherein the maximum cross sectional dimension of that portion of said stem element embedded in said main body element is between about 3.2 mm and about 4.0 mm.
- 12. The earplug of claim 1 wherein said main body element has an outboard end which transitions into a terminal flared end portion having a maximum cross sectional dimension which is larger than the external auditory meatus of the average human ear canal, whereby said terminal flared end portion functions as a stop means upon insertion of the earplug into the ear canal.
- 13. The earplug of claim 12 wherein said terminal flared end portion is of circular cross section and has a diameter of about 13.73 mm to about 19.05 mm.
- 14. The earplug of claim 1 wherein said main body element is of circular cross section.
- 15. The earplug of claim 1 wherein said main body element has a circular cross section.
- 16. The earplug of claim 1 wherein said main body element has an ovoid cross section.
